Canadians hoarding $16B worth of unused loyalty points
CBC News, Thursday, May 25, 2017
Many signing up for multiple rewards programs but not using them to full advantage
Canadians are signing up for an average of 12 loyalty programs, but they're not actively using them all and reaping the rewards, says a new study.
We all love free stuff, so it's no surprise that Canadians are pledging allegiance to a growing number of loyalty programs. However, many of us are not bothering to cash in on our rewards.
A new report from Bond Brand Loyalty estimates that collectors are sitting on a whopping $16 billion worth of unused rewards points — that works out to a value of $629 per collector.
